My problem was solved by using another videocard (the onboard intel extreme chipset was not fully directx9 compatible). I used a really old and slow ATI 9250 (or even 9150?), but it had the right directx9 compliance and worked like a charm!

Just as a side note: I'm using an AMD 690G chipset (with an integrated Radeon X1250 which only supports DirectX 9.0b). I initially limited the amount of RAM used for the GPU to 32MB RAM which resulted in up to 50% CPU Usage (AMD X2, 2.1Ghz) while playing some music (on the "Now playing" screen). After giving the GPU 128MB of RAM, the problem seems to be gone: around 5% CPU usage again :)

So, maybe assigning more RAM to your GPU solves your problem too?
